python怎么将CSV文件的数据读入
时间: 2024-05-14 21:17:04 浏览: 9
Python可以使用库如Pandas来读入CSV文件的数据。首先需要安装Pandas库,然后使用read_csv函数读取CSV文件并将其转换为Pandas数据帧(DataFrame)对象。以下是一个简单的代码示例:
```python
import pandas as pd
# 读取CSV文件到数据帧
df = pd.read_csv('file.csv')
# 输出数据帧的前5行
print(df.head())
```
请注意,上述代码中的“file.csv”应替换为实际的CSV文件路径。如果CSV文件包含标题行,则可以将header参数设置为0,例如:
```python
df = pd.read_csv('file.csv', header=0)
```
这将告诉Pandas使用第一行作为标题行。还有其他参数可以根据需要进行调整。
相关问题
python读入csv数据
可以使用Python中的csv模块来读取csv文件。
以下是读取csv文件的示例代码:
```python
import csv
with open('data.csv', 'r') as file:
reader = csv.reader(file)
for row in reader:
print(row)
```
在上面的代码中,我们使用了csv模块中的reader函数来读取csv文件。该函数返回一个可迭代的对象,每次迭代返回一行数据。我们可以使用for循环来遍历所有行,并对每行进行处理。
在上面的代码中,我们使用了with语句来打开文件,以确保在处理完文件后自动关闭文件。我们还传递了'r'参数来指定以只读模式打开文件。您可以根据需要更改此参数。
python怎么读入csv文件
你可以使用Python中的csv模块来读取CSV文件。下面是一个示例代码:
```python
import csv
# 打开CSV文件
with open('file.csv', 'r') as file:
# 创建CSV读取器
csv_reader = csv.reader(file)
# 逐行读取CSV文件内容
for row in csv_reader:
# 对每一行进行处理
for item in row:
print(item) # 输出每个数据项
```
在这个示例中,我们使用`open`函数打开一个名为`file.csv`的CSV文件,并使用`csv.reader`函数创建一个CSV读取器。然后,我们可以使用`for`循环逐行读取CSV文件的内容,并对每一行进行处理。在这个示例中,我们简单地将每个数据项输出到控制台。
请注意,你需要将代码中的`file.csv`替换为实际的CSV文件路径。